Important interview Questions for QA/QC civil engineer.
Q1) How will trucks be checked on site when reciving concrete.
Ans- (1) Revolution counter
revolution counter for a concrete mixing truck which selectively records the mixing drum revolutions and also records those revolutions of the concrete mixing drum which occur Within a preset drum speed range.
The structural qualities of concrete are affected by too much or too little mixing and, as a consequence, it has become important to determine how many mixing revolutions have taken place between the time that the concrete ingredients are deposited in the mixing drum and the time that the mixed concrete is discharged
from the truck. Additionally, all revolutions of the concrete mixing drum are not mixing revolutions per se. Only those revolutions of the mixing drum which occur within a predetermined range of revolutions per minute are termed mixing revolutions. A generally accepted rate of rotation of the concrete mixing drum is from to 12 revolutions per minute but this will depend upon the particular specifications. Any rate of revolution which does not occur Within the predetermined range does not satisfactorily mix the concrete within the mixing drum and therefore such revolutions must not be counted.
(2) Ticket checked for concrete batching time and slump value at the plant .
(3) slump test
(4) temprature test (32°c maximum at site
(5) Assure lab technician is present at the site and perform testing
(6) 6 cubes or 4 cylinder should be taken per 50 cum or recommended in the project specifications.
Q2- What is purpose of slump test ?
Ans- The concrete slump test measures the consistency of fresh concrete before it sets. It is performed to check the workability of freshly made concrete, and therefore the ease with which concrete flows. It can also be used as an indicator of an improperly mixed batch.
2.5 cm to 7.5 cm ( for vibrated structure and without admixture)
And if with admixture and plasticizer ,slump depend upon the design mix slump shall be checked as per design mix.
Q3- what is plasticizer?
plasticizer is a substance that is added to a material to make it softer and more flexible, to increase its plasticity, to decrease its viscosity, and/or to decrease friction during its handling in manufacture.
Usually applied at a low water cement ratio concrete to make it workable.

Q8- Purpose of curing .
Ans- To maintain the amount of water in the concrete mix .To minimize hairline cracks .
Q-9 Type of Curing.
Ans- Water curing - As in ponding ,spraying ,wet sand and wet earth membrane curing as in plastic film ,liquid membrane curing compound and reinforced paper.
Q-10 What is hydration?
Ans- Hydration is the chemical reaction that occurs when water is added to cement, causing it to harden, set, and gain binding properties.
it is the formation of a compound by the combination of water and other substances or in concrete .it is the chemical reactions between water and cement.
Q-11 How many times do you apply the curing membrane.
Ans- At the least two times the second application is perpendicular to the first and applied after the first application has set .

Q- 19 What are the reason behind the cracks.
Ans- Poor concreting practice, poor design ,poor vibration, which result in the segregation ,less rebar converting, poor quality of concrete, movement of the false work or forms ,higher water cement ratio ,severe atmospheric attack, which shows the effect on the heat of hydration with water initially.
Q-20 What is rebar ?
Ans- Rebar, or reinforcing bar, is a steel bar used in concrete construction to strengthen and reinforce concrete structures:
Purpose
Rebar helps concrete withstand tensile, bending, torsion, and shearing loads, which are areas where concrete is weak.
Material
Rebar is usually made of steel because it expands with heat in a similar way to concrete, which helps reduce temperature change issues.
Installation
Rebar is placed within the concrete formwork before the concrete is poured.
Appearance
Rebar is usually not visible in concrete structures because it's buried within the concrete.
Ribs
Rebar is usually ribbed to prevent slipping within the concrete.
